Talking Mercon5 Trans Fluid

Has anyone changed to Mercon5 trans fluid?????? Ford changed over to this this year and took mer1 off the market. It's suppose to run cooler and should at $4.00 plus per quart. If this works then it long in coming. Anyone out there have any feedback. Signing off - Barnyard from Laurel, Montana
